The ALD210800PCL is a precision operational amplifier designed to amplify and condition small electrical signals with high accuracy. It utilizes a differential input stage and provides a high open-loop gain while maintaining low input offset voltage.
The ALD210800PCL is suitable for applications requiring precise signal conditioning, such as: - Sensor interfaces - Instrumentation amplifiers - Data acquisition systems - Control systems
